WebChromosomes can be classified into four types based on the position of the centromere as follows: Metacentric Submetacentric Acrocentric Telocentric Metacentric chromosomes These chromosomes have the centromere at the centre with two equal arms. Here the p arm = q arm. Fig: Metacentric chromosome Sub metacentric chromosomes WebA Chromosome is a molecule of DNA. It contains a bunch of genomes and is normally visible under the microscope. A chromosome is divided into … WebChromosome 11 spans about 135 million DNA building blocks (base pairs) and represents between 4 and 4.5 percent of the total DNA in cells. Identifying genes on each chromosome is an active area of genetic research.
